Surf and Turf: Filet Mignon & Lobster Tail πŸ₯©πŸ¦ž

Ingredients

For the steak:

  • 2 filet mignon steaks (6–8 oz each)

  • 1 tbsp olive oil

  • 1 tbsp butter

  • Salt & freshly ground black pepper

  • Fresh chives or parsley for garnish

For the lobster tails:

  • 2 lobster tails (6 oz each)

  • 1/4 cup butter, melted

  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

  • 1 tsp lemon juice

  • Paprika, salt, and pepper to taste

Optional sauce:

  • 1/4 cup red wine

  • 1/2 cup beef broth

  • 1 tbsp butter


Instructions

1. Prepare the lobster tails:

  1. Preheat oven broiler to high.

  2. Using kitchen shears, cut the top shell of each lobster tail lengthwise, stopping at the tail. Gently lift the meat above the shell.

  3. Mix melted butter, garlic, lemon juice, paprika, salt, and pepper. Brush over lobster meat.

  4. Broil for 6–8 minutes, basting halfway, until meat is opaque and slightly browned.

2. Cook the filet mignon:

  1. Pat steaks dry and season with salt and pepper.

  2. Heat olive oil in a cast-iron skillet over medium-high heat. Sear steaks for 2–3 minutes per side.

  3. Add butter to the pan and baste the steaks until desired doneness (125°F for medium-rare). Rest for 5 minutes.

3. Optional red wine sauce:

  1. In the same skillet, add red wine and beef broth. Simmer until reduced by half.

  2. Stir in butter for a glossy finish.

4. Plate & serve:

  1. Place lobster tail and filet mignon side by side.

  2. Drizzle steaks with sauce and garnish with chives or parsley.

  3. Serve with lemon wedges for the lobster.


πŸ’‘ Tip: For a restaurant-level experience, pair with garlic mashed potatoes or grilled asparagus.
